It's easy to be disciplined when everything is going well. It's much harder when you're tired, busy, stressed, or simply don't feel like showing up.

That's why we believe discipline isn't about how you feel. It's about the choices you make when your feelings are pulling you in the opposite direction.

We see it every week in class.

Students come in after a long day at work convinced they don't have the energy to train. An hour later, they're laughing, encouraging each other, and leaving with more energy than they had when they arrived.

Progress rarely comes from one incredible workout or one perfect week. It comes from consistently making the next right choice, even when it's small.

Whether your goal is to get healthier, grow in your faith, or simply become more disciplined, don't underestimate the power of showing up. Sometimes that's the biggest victory of the day.

We use the word love so often that it can be easy to forget how radical it really is.

Most of the time our culture treats love like a feeling. If we feel loving, we love. If we don't, we move on.

But the love Jesus demonstrated looked very different. It was patient when people were difficult. It was compassionate when people were hurting. It forgave when forgiveness wasn't deserved. It sacrificed when walking away would have been easier.

That's why we define love in our curriculum this way: giving someone what they need most when they deserve it the least, even when it comes at great personal cost to us. None of us does that perfectly, but all of us can grow in it.

As we start this month, maybe don't ask yourself, "Who do I love?" Instead ask, "How can I demonstrate love today?" Sometimes the answer will be encouragement. Sometimes it will be forgiveness. Sometimes it will simply be showing up for someone who needs you.
